I have ridden one horse who's reaction to rein contact was usually lifting his head all high and bending his neck backwards, so he would have a bulding lower neck. He was ridden with thiedeman reins(some may know it as a german martingale) for while, which didn't do much. But once or twice when I rode him really really really softly and gave him some space the head came down, though it did spring back up when I moved the rein bit too much. He was othervise lovely as well, though he had huge trot that I couldn't then sit properly, but he actually reacted when I used my seat to slow him down.
